Description
The original Madison Building was the first building on the campus of Cullowhee High School funded by an appropriation from the State of North Carolina. A stucco building constructed in 1903-1904, it was a multi-purpose building of classrooms, offices, and an auditorium. A year after the building’s construction, the school’s name was changed to Cullowhee Normal and Industrial School. The original Madison Building was referred to later as “Old Madison” after it was replaced by a dormitory of the same name in 1939.
